    Cemeteries. I like them or dislike them. Usually for the same reasons. It's only a matter of…read moretiming. I recently lost a long-time friend to ovarian cancer. I stopped by Deer Creek to pay my respects and say my own goodbyes. Deer Creek is much bigger than I expected. It may have been the lack of trees or tall bushes that can break up the long site-lines in a typical cemetery, but the gravestones seemed to go on forever, up and down the small slopes. The grounds were spotted with dashes of color from the flags or flowers placed near the markers. I noticed the well-paved, large roads that take visitors to all corners of the grounds. There are street signs and street names on the intersections. I've not ever noticed that before in a cemetery, but it gives it the feeling of a small town. If I consider, also, the other markers designating areas within those blocks, almost like house numbers, I suppose it is like a mini-town. A well-laid out town. Bittersweet. As I roamed, looking for the one place I needed, I saw the well-groomed grass and nicely maintained grounds. You can move from the older to the more recent without noticing. Deer Creek obviously chooses not to save money by letting things becomes overgrown. Good job. After several minutes, I gave up and stopped by the office to ask for directions. The man working that day found the information on the computer, gave me the location, and pointed me in the general direction. Fewer than 5 minutes. Efficient. It's a nice cemetery. Next time I'm in the area, I may like it. But right now, in this moment, at this time: I dislike it. Cancer sucks.
